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to create your Chicken Taco Bowl:

  • Chicken (boneless, skinless breasts or thighs)

    • The star of your dish! Chicken is easy to cook and absorbs flavors well. If you’d like a swap, try tofu or jackfruit for a vegetarian option.
  • Rice (white or brown)

    • This is the perfect canvas for your bowl. Choose jasmine for a fragrant twist, or cauliflower rice for a lower-carb option.
  • Beans (black, pinto, or kidney)

    • Beans add protein and fiber! Use canned beans for convenience, but dry beans are a tasty, cost-effective swap—just soak and cook them ahead.
  • Salsa (store-bought or homemade)

    • The zing in your taco bowl! Want a milder version? Go for a tomato-based salsa. For a heat knock-out, look for one with jalapeños, or make your own salsa using fresh tomatoes, onions, and cilantro.
  • Toppings (sh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, avocado, cheese, lime)

    • Toppings add that extra crunch and flavor. Feel free to customize based on your favorites—think pickled onions, corn, or even a dollop of Greek yogurt!

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prepare the Rice

  1. Start by rinsing 1 cup of your chosen rice under cold water. This helps remove excess starch and keeps the rice fluffy.
  2. In a medium pot, bring 2 cups of water to a boil. Add a pinch of salt and stir in the rice.
  3. Reduce the heat to low, cover, and let it simmer for about 15-20 minutes (check package instructions for specifics).
    • Chef Tip: Fluff with a fork when done and let it sit covered for another 5 minutes to keep it warm.

Step 2: Cook the Chicken

  1. While the rice cooks, take 1 pound of chicken and cut it into bite-sized pieces.
  2. Heat a drizzle of ol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Once hot, add the chicken along with your favorite taco seasoning—about 2 tablespoons.
    • Pro Hack: If you don’t have taco seasoning, make your own with cumin, paprika, chili powder, onion powder, and garlic powder!
  3. Sauté for 6-8 minutes or until the chicken is cooked through and golden brown. A little crispy edge adds extra deliciousness.

Step 3: Heat the Beans

  1. Open a can of your chosen beans and rinse them under cold water. This removes excess sodium.
  2. Transfer to a small saucepan, add a splash of your favorite hot sauce for a kick, and heat over low until warmed through—about 5 minutes.

Step 4: Assemble Your Bowl

  1. Let’s get creative! Start with a base of rice. Add the chicken on top, then layer with beans.
  2. Spoon salsa generously over the top and finish with your choice of toppings—sh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, avocado slices, and a sprinkle of cheese.
    • Plating Tip: Serve with lime wedges on the side for a fresh squeeze right before diving in!

Recipe Variations

  • Fiesta Bowl: Swap chicken for shrimp or fish and top with tropical salsa (pineapple or mango).
  • Bowl for a Cause: Go meatless! Use black beans, corn, and roasted sweet potatoes as your base.
  • Southwest Quinoa Bowl: Replace rice with quinoa for a nutty flavor and added protein kick.
  • Spicy Kick: Add jalapeños or hot sauce for those who enjoy a little heat in their meals.

FAQs and Troubleshooting

1. What if my rice is too sticky?
If your rice turns out sticky, it might have been overcooked or not rinsed properly. For next time, remember to rinse well before cooking and keep an eye on the cooking time!

2. How do I prevent my chicken from drying out?
Use a meat thermometer—chicken is perfectly cooked at 165°F. If you’re unsure, you can cover the skillet while it cooks to keep moisture in.

3. Can I make the ingredients 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prep the chicken, rice, and toppings a day in advance, which makes for an even quicker assembly during busy weeknights.

4. What’s a good way to store leftovers?
Keep leftovers in airtight containers in the fridge for up to three days. You can reheat in the microwave or on the stovetop, but don’t forget to add a splash of water to help steam it and bring back moisture.
